The world of software development tools is evolving faster than ever, and 2026 is shaping up to be a breakthrough year driven by artificial intelligence. Developers are no longer just writing code; they’re using AI platforms that automate repetitive tasks, detect bugs in real-time, and even generate entire applications.
But here’s the problem.
Despite the abundance of tools available today, many developers still struggle with inefficiencies, outdated workflows, and steep learning curves. Digital platforms are filled with questions like:
- “Which AI tools actually improve productivity?”
- “Are AI coding assistants worth it?”
- “What tools should I learn in 2026 to stay relevant?”
This article bridges that gap. We’ll explore the best software development tools, highlight emerging trends, and help you choose the right AI tools for developers to stay ahead in a competitive landscape.
Why Traditional Development Approaches Are Falling Behind
Modern software projects are more complex than ever. Teams deal with:
- Tight deadlines
- Increasing codebase complexity
- Frequent bugs and deployment issues
- Constant need for scalability
Traditional development tools simply weren’t built for this level of demand.
Without AI-powered assistance, developers often face:
- Burnout from repetitive coding tasks
- Missed bugs leading to costly production errors
- Slower development cycles compared to competitors
Businesses, in particular, lose valuable time and revenue due to inefficient development processes.
AI-powered tools for software developers are transforming how applications are built. These tools automate, optimize, and enhance productivity, allowing teams to focus on innovation rather than routine tasks.
10 Best AI-Powered Development Software Solutions for 2026

1. AI Code Assistants
AI code assistants have become essential in modern development workflows. They provide real-time suggestions, auto-complete code, and even generate entire functions.
Key benefits:
- Faster coding
- Reduced syntax errors
- Improved learning for junior developers
2. AI Debugging Tools
Debugging used to take hours; now, AI can identify and fix issues in seconds.
Why it matters:
- Detects hidden bugs early
- Suggests optimized fixes
- Reduces downtime
3. Automated Testing Platforms
Testing is critical, but manual testing is time-consuming. AI-driven testing tools automate this process.
Features include:
- Test case generation
- Regression testing
- Performance monitoring
4. AI-Based DevOps Tools
DevOps is evolving with AI integration, enabling smarter deployment pipelines.
Advantages:
- Predictive analytics for system failures
- Automated CI/CD pipelines
- Improved collaboration
5. Natural Language Code Generators
These tools allow developers to write code using plain English instructions.
Example use case:
- Describe a feature – AI generates working code
This drastically lowers the barrier to entry for beginners.
6. Intelligent API Development Tools
APIs are the backbone of modern apps. AI tools simplify API creation and management.
Benefits:
- Auto-generated documentation
- Error detection
- Faster integration
7. AI-Powered UI/UX Design Tools
Design and development are merging thanks to AI.
Capabilities:
- Convert sketches into code
- Suggest UI improvements
- Enhance user experience
8. Cloud-Based Development Platforms
Cloud IDEs powered by AI allow developers to work from anywhere.
Features:
- Real-time collaboration
- Scalable environments
- Built-in AI suggestions
9. AI Security Tools
Cybersecurity is a growing concern, and AI helps identify vulnerabilities proactively.
Highlights:
- Threat detection
- Secure coding suggestions
- Compliance monitoring
10. Low-Code & No-Code AI Platforms
These tools empower non-developers to build applications.
Why they matter:
- Faster development cycles
- Reduced dependency on large dev teams
- Increased innovation
How to Choose the Right Developer Productivity Tools
Key Factors to Consider
1. Project Requirements
Not all tools fit every project. Choose based on:
- Project size
- Complexity
- Team expertise
2. Integration Capabilities
Ensure the tool integrates with your existing stack.
3. Scalability
Your tool should grow with your business.
4. Cost vs Value
Free tools may lack advanced features. Evaluate ROI carefully.
How Tambena Consulting Services Can Help Your Business
Choosing the right AI-powered development stack can be overwhelming. This is where Tambena Consulting AI & GPT Integration services come in.
What We Offer
Strategic Tool Selection
Tambena helps businesses identify the most effective software development tools tailored to their needs.
Implementation Support
From setup to deployment, their experts ensure seamless integration.
Performance Optimization
They analyze workflows and recommend improvements to maximize efficiency.
Custom Solutions
Every business is unique. Tambena provides tailored strategies for long-term success.
Why It Matters
Instead of wasting time experimenting with multiple tools, businesses can rely on expert guidance to:
- Reduce costs
- Improve productivity
- Accelerate time-to-market
If you’re serious about scaling your development process in 2026, now is the time to adopt AI-powered tools. Don’t let outdated workflows slow you down.
Partner with experts like Tambena Consulting to transform your development strategy and stay ahead of the competition.
Final Thoughts
The future of development lies in intelligent automation. By leveraging the best software development tools, developers and businesses can unlock new levels of efficiency and innovation.
As AI continues to evolve, those who adapt early will lead the industry, while others struggle to keep up. The choice is yours.
FAQs
What are the tools used in software development?
Software development involves a wide range of tools, including:
- Code editors and IDEs
- Version control systems
- Debugging tools
- Testing frameworks
- CI/CD tools
- Project management platforms
- AI-powered coding assistants
These tools help streamline the development lifecycle from planning to deployment.
What are the 20 types of software applications?
Here are 20 common types:
- Web applications
- Mobile applications
- Desktop applications
- Enterprise software
- Database software
- Gaming software
- Educational software
- AI applications
- Cloud applications
- Embedded systems
- CRM software
- ERP software
- E-commerce platforms
- Social media apps
- Productivity tools
- Security software
- Multimedia software
- Collaboration tools
- DevOps tools
- Automation software
What are the 8 types of software?
The main categories include:
- System software
- Application software
- Programming software
- Embedded software
- Enterprise software
- AI software
- Web-based software
- Mobile software
Are AI tools replacing developers?
No. AI enhances developer productivity but doesn’t replace human creativity and problem-solving.
Which tools should beginners start with?
Start with:
- AI code assistants
- Low-code platforms
- Cloud-based IDEs
Are AI development tools expensive?
Not necessarily. Many offer free tiers, but premium versions provide advanced features.
